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Morning
Start your day with a visit to St-Tropez Citadel (Citadelle de Saint-Tropez) , a 16th-century fortress that offers stunning views of the Mediterranean Sea. Take a guided tour to learn about the history of the site and its strategic importance throughout the centuries.
Afternoon
Head to St-Tropez Market (March Place des Lices) , a lively outdoor market that offers a variety of local products, including fresh produce, cheeses, and wines. Afterward, visit Annonciade Museum (Mus e de l'Annonciade) , which houses a collection of modern art from the late 19th and early 20th centuries.
Morning
Explore the charming streets of Saint-Tropez and visit St. Tropez Our Lady of the Assumption Church (Eglise Notre-Dame-de-l'Assomption) , a beautiful Baroque-style church that dates back to the 18th century. Afterward, take a boat tour of the nearby islands, such as Porquerolles or Port-Cros, which offer stunning beaches and crystal-clear waters.
Afternoon
Visit some of the local vineyards, such as Ch teau Minuty or Domaine de la Croix, for a wine tasting and tour. Afterward, head to the beach and enjoy the Mediterranean sun and sea.
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the nearby town of Ramatuelle, which offers stunning views of the Mediterranean and a charming old town. Visit the Ramatuelle Market (March de Ramatuelle) , which offers local products and crafts.
Afternoon
Take a hike or bike ride through the nearby Massif des Maures, a beautiful natural park that offers stunning views of the surrounding hills and valleys. Afterward, visit some of the nearby vineyards for a wine tasting and tour.
Morning
Visit some of the nearby beaches, such as Plage de Pampelonne or Plage de l'Escalet, which offer stunning views and crystal-clear waters. Afterward, take a boat tour of the nearby Calanques, a series of beautiful rocky inlets that offer stunning views of the Mediterranean.
Afternoon
Head to the nearby town of Grimaud, which offers a charming old town and a castle that dates back to the 11th century. Visit the Grimaud Market (March de Grimaud) , which offers local products and crafts.
Morning
Start your day with a visit to the nearby town of Gassin, which offers stunning views of the Mediterranean and a charming old town. Visit the Gassin Market (March de Gassin) , which offers local products and crafts.
Afternoon
Take a boat tour of the nearby Sainte-Maxime, a charming seaside town that offers beautiful beaches and a lively port. Afterward, visit some of the local vineyards for a wine tasting and tour.
